I don't have a picture handy, but the Aeolus rims are 27mm at widest point, which is above the brake track, they are about 25-26mm at the edge where the tire sits
I can see just a bit of rim on either side of the 23 tire. That's what you want for best aero, rim 105%+ of tire width
Never had an issue with extra rim width, 23 and 25 tires fit fine, same story on my prior even wider wheels 303 firecrest and EC90 55

The Zipp SL Speed is advertised for dry conditions. I wouldn't use it in the winter... I've had a slide out on wet leaves after a rain, even though the road was dry
